Springhill Hospice looking for volunteers

Date published: 01 November 2013


Springhill Hospice fundraising department is looking for volunteers.

Sarah Ford, Income Services Manager, explained:"We are a very small fundraising team, so we rely on volunteers in so many ways and for so many different things. It's our 25th Anniversary year in 2014 and we've planned so many new events, plus we're planning on giving our normal events a bit of pizazz to celebrate our anniversary. We really need help."

Fundraising Lead Alison McGuigan added: "We're a really happy, friendly team. The business of fundraising is a serious one but we always manage to have fun along the way."

The hospice would be grateful of any help, but do have specific immediate needs:

Selling on Ebay: Items donated to the Hospice and shops could raise much more money on eBay, whether they be new items or collectibles.

A group of people that can be called on to help with tombola's and raffles, bag packs and buckets collections.

People who would like to help put together the Hospice Calendar for 2014.
